About Leonidas Milios
Leonidas Milios is a scholar working on Strategy and Management,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ering and Marketing, having authored 35 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Sustainable Supply Chain Management (28 papers), Recycling and Waste Management Techniques (12 papers) and Sustainable Industrial Ecology (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Strategy and Management (961 citations),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(489 citations) and Business and International Management (100 citations). Leonidas Milios has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den, Denmark and United States. Frequent co-authors include Julia L.K. Nußholz, Freja Nygaard Rasmussen, Carl Dalhammar, Katherine Whalen, David McKinnon, Tomohiko Sakao, Yi Yu, Mitsutaka Matsumoto, Jessika Luth Richter and Mattias Lindahl.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Cleaner Production and Waste Management.
